In a nicely-running fuel boiler, combustion is clean enough that you simply mainly see either no noticeable soot or simplest easy, dry filth that might be wiped away. Soot forms whilst there will not be enough oxygen for the fuel to burn desirable, or whilst combustion items condense and hold in part burned textile onto cooler surfaces.

You may have soot with gasoline boilers, oil boilers, and solid gasoline setups, however the mechanics vary. This article focuses on commonplace fuel boiler carrier situations, for the reason that that's where I most customarily get calls about soot across the burner and flue aspect.

How soot appears to be like can slim the cause

The vicinity concerns. Soot on the wrong floor customarily factors to the inaccurate fault.

Here’s what I look forward to throughout on-website checks:

  • Sooty burner face or ignition area: aas a rule issues to air adjustment, burner contamination, or a flame development challenge.
  • Soot on the heat exchanger and within the flue ways: can imply a broader combustion imbalance or problems with flue draft.
  • Soot close the flue adaptor or at joints: this can from time to time be a leakage or gasket sealing drawback, yet it might probably also be “blow-through” products escaping in which they shouldn’t.
  • Soot that wipes off as dry black powder: many times shows incomplete combustion deposits. If it really is moist, tar-like, or smears with fingerprints, which may hint at condensation with combustion byproducts or a greater extreme imbalance.

If you might be seeing soot gathering temporarily over days, that is a stronger clue than soot that best seems after months and appears to be minimal.

Common causes of boiler sooting

Most sooting circumstances come all the way down to a handful of practical faults. Let me stroll due to the ones I come across so much.

1) Blocked or infected burner and air passages

Dust, lint, bugs, and combustion debris can build up the place air travels or wherein flame forms. Even a “fresh” boiler room could have great particulate. If the air pathways are partly blocked, the burner does not combine gasoline and air efficaciously, and soot turns into the finish effect.

I once attended a small belongings wherein the landlord had these days repointed an exterior brickwork area near the flue. The boiler room gave the impression unaffected, but the airflow changed fairly and the burner fan consumption picked up exceptional masonry airborne dirt and dust. Soot appeared on the heat exchanger inside just a few weeks.

2) Flue trouble, draft troubles, or terminal effects

A boiler wishes the correct venting to transport combustion products out and pull inside the excellent amount of air. If the flue is blocked even partially, or if a flue configuration creates terrible draft in distinctive climate, soot can strengthen.

Wind can try this too. Some installations soot simplest on less warm, windier evenings. That is a clue to seriously look into terminal functionality, flue length, bends, and even if condensate is being managed precise.

3) Incorrect settings, especially after servicing

If a boiler has been serviced by using person who did not solely ascertain combustion parameters, a small adjustment would be left “near sufficient” however now not top. A burner it really is rather out of air or gas ratio might still ignite and run, however it might now not burn cleanly.

Also, the drawback can beginning after repairs. A new burner, a replaced fan, or perhaps a aspect swapped right through a previous fault can require tuning and verification.

four) Faulty or weakening combustion air fan

Modern boilers with sealed combustion depend upon the fan to go air and establish combustion prerequisites. If the fan is slow, running pace is off, or there may be wear within the air direction, the air-gas ratio can shift and soot seems.

Sometimes the boiler will show fault codes. Other occasions it will just run “dirty” until a safe practices regulate triggers or efficiency drops enough to become aware of.

five) Gas stress concerns or regulator issues

Low gas strain can scale back flame balance. In some circumstances, it impacts combustion in a method that leads to sooting or flame elevate. Gas force matters can originate backyard the estate, at the meter, or in inside regulators.

This is why a desirable combustion money is so extraordinary. A visible soot sample alone can factor in the suitable direction, however it is not going to tell you why with out measuring.

6) Condensation and temperature management

Even when combustion is efficiently tuned, boilers that function too cool can create circumstances in which merchandise condense and deposits increase. Condense-well prepared boilers handle this via layout, however steadiness still concerns. Incorrect manner conditions, along with low go back temperatures in a approach that assists in keeping heat exchanger surfaces too cold, can irritate deposit formation.

It can suppose counterintuitive, seeing that condensation is customary in many condensing boilers, but the mixed impression with incomplete combustion can boost up sooting.

Why soot might possibly be more than a beauty problem

Sooting has a tendency to scale back warmth switch. Deposits type a blanket over warmness exchanger surfaces, which means much less warmth reaches the water and greater vitality will be misplaced by way of flue gases. That on the whole exhibits up as:

  • longer run times
  • top strength usage
  • extra accepted biking or extra “paintings” for the burner
  • reduced procedure efficiency

In practical phrases, I’ve viewed boilers with heavy soot expand nuisance habit like exhausting ignition, widely used retries, or overheating preservation journeys. Even if the boiler maintains to run, the internal setting turns into less helpful and probably more durable on additives.

There could also be the matter of reliability. A burner that runs sooty is mostly a burner this is jogging at the brink of exact combustion. Over time, deposits can adjust airflow patterns and exacerbate the issue.

Repairs: what honestly will get done

Repairing sooting is usually a combination of cleansing, adjustment, and verification. The exact steps rely upon the boiler form, how severe the soot is, and what measurements prove.

Cleaning and restoring airflow paths

If deposits are existing, the 1st job is to dispose of them correctly. That can contain:

  • cleansing the burner assembly
  • cleaning warm exchanger surfaces because of top methods
  • clearing flue approaches and examining for residue
  • checking seals and gaskets for condition and accurate fit

I favor to describe this as fix instead of a “surface wipe.” If soot continues to be in airflow pockets or on baffle edges, combustion may just remain off even after the key surfaces appear cleanser.

Combustion adjustment and air-gasoline tuning

After cleaning, the engineer may want to make certain combustion functionality with the aid of perfect instruments. This is the place the big difference between “it runs” and “it runs blank” presentations up.

They might regulate:

  • burner air settings
  • fuel valve adjustments if required and permitted
  • fan control and combustion air parameters, based on boiler design

Even when the adjustment is small, it would make a visible big difference in how immediately soot bureaucracy.

Flue exams and integrity testing

If soot is heavy in flue parts or there are signs of leakage, flue work could also be integral. That might contain:

  • replacing a worn seal or gasket
  • correcting flue positioning or hunting down obstructions
  • checking the condensate course and making sure it drains properly
  • verifying that the flue configuration meets the organization requirements

If you ever see soot staining at joints or round the flue adaptor, don’t ignore it. Soot can go back and forth along the direction wherein combustion merchandise meet cooler surfaces, however it could also point out an escape point that wishes consideration.
